Bacteria That Shield Plants from Heat | Concord News
from Concord News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
A groundbreaking UC Berkeley study reveals how Bacillus subtilis bacteria can supercharge plant resilience against extreme heat by triggering natural defense mechanisms through root interactions—offering a promising, eco-friendly solution to climate-driven crop stress and food insecurity.
